1. Artificial Intelligence and Personalized Learning

Artificial Intelligence (AI) is becoming a powerful ally in online education. Through AI algorithms, distance learning platforms can offer highly personalized learning experiences, adapting the content and pace of teaching to the individual needs of each student. 

Tools like virtual tutors and chatbots are already being implemented to provide immediate support, answer frequently asked questions, and guide students on their learning journeys. For online master’s and doctoral students, AI can help guide research projects, suggest relevant articles and even monitor academic progress.

2. Gamification and Immersive Learning

A gamification is revolutionizing the way educational content is presented. By incorporating gaming elements such as rewards, challenges and leaderboards, online courses are becoming more engaging and dynamic. Additionally, Virtual Reality (VR) and Augmented Reality (AR) technologies are enabling the creation of immersive learning environments where students can explore complex concepts in a practical and interactive way. In postgraduate courses, these technologies can be applied in advanced simulations, providing a much broader learning experience.

3. Microlearning e Nano Degrees

With modern life becoming increasingly fast-paced, the demand for faster and more accessible learning formats is on the rise. Microlearning, which offers content in small doses, and nano degrees – short-term courses that aim to develop specific skills for the job market, are gaining popularity. These approaches allow students to acquire new skills in a short period of time, making online education even more flexible and aligned with the needs of the job market. Even on longer courses, such as masters and doctorates, the concept of microlearning is being incorporated to facilitate the study of complex topics in smaller, more manageable segments.

4. Blockchain and the Credibility of Certificates

One of the biggest concerns with online education is the credibility of the certificates issued. The use of blockchain technology is changing this scenario by guaranteeing the authenticity and integrity of digital certificates. With this innovation, educational institutions and employers can easily check the validity of diplomas, increasing confidence in online learning. This is especially relevant for master’s and doctoral programs, where the credibility of the degree is fundamental to students’ academic and professional advancement.

5. Collaborative Learning and Social Learning Networks

Collaborative learning is gaining ground in online education, allowing students to interact and learn together, regardless of where they are. Social learning platforms are integrating features such as forums, study groups and collaborative projects, encouraging the exchange of knowledge and the building of a global learning community. In postgraduate programs, this collaboration is essential, as it facilitates networking between researchers and professionals, in addition to enabling partnerships in research projects.

6. Data Analytics and Data-Driven Learning

The use of big data in education is enabling more effective and targeted learning. By analyzing large volumes of data generated by online platforms, it is possible to identify behavior patterns, predict difficulties and suggest more assertive pedagogical interventions. With this, educators can make decisions based on concrete data, continually improving the teaching and learning process. In the context of online master’s and doctoral degrees, the use of data analytics can help identify emerging areas of research and guide students in their choice of study topics.

7. Lifelong Learning and Continuing Education

With the constant evolution of the job market, lifelong education is becoming a necessity. Online platforms are adapting to offer courses that meet the demands of professionals looking for constant updating. The trend of continuing education, combined with the concept of lifelong learning, is being strengthened by digital technologies, which facilitate access to knowledge at any stage of life. Online master’s and doctoral programs are being designed to allow professionals to combine advanced studies with their careers, promoting the continuous development of skills and knowledge.
